数据导入导出技巧试题及答案_第1页
数据导入导出技巧试题及答案_第2页
数据导入导出技巧试题及答案_第3页
数据导入导出技巧试题及答案_第4页
数据导入导出技巧试题及答案_第5页
已阅读5页,还剩9页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

数据导入导出技巧试题及答案姓名:____________________

一、单项选择题(每题2分,共10题)

1.在数据库中,以下哪个命令用于将数据从文件导入到表中?

A.INSERTINTO

B.LOADDATA

C.COPYFROM

D.IMPORTINTO

2.在进行数据导出时,以下哪种格式最常用于导出文本数据?

A.CSV

B.XML

C.JSON

D.PDF

3.在使用SQL语句进行数据导入时,以下哪个关键字用于指定要导入的文件?

A.FILE

B.FROM

C.INTO

D.USING

4.以下哪种工具常用于将数据从Excel文件导入到MySQL数据库中?

A.MySQLWorkbench

B.Navicat

C.DBeaver

D.OracleSQLDeveloper

5.在进行数据导出时,以下哪个命令用于将数据导出到CSV文件?

A.SELECTTOCSV

B.SELECTINTOCSV

C.EXPORTTOCSV

D.SAVEASCSV

6.在使用LOADDATA命令进行数据导入时,以下哪个参数用于指定要导入的文件?

A.FILENAME

B.SOURCE

C.INPUTFILE

D.DATASOURCE

7.以下哪种数据导入方式不适用于大型数据集?

A.INSERTINTO

B.LOADDATAINFILE

C.COPYFROM

D.SELECTINTO

8.在进行数据导出时,以下哪个关键字用于指定要导出的数据格式?

A.FORMAT

B.TYPE

C.STYLE

D.MODE

9.以下哪种数据导出方式不适用于导出大量数据?

A.SELECTINTOOUTFILE

B.COPYTO

C.EXPORTTO

D.SELECTTOCSV

10.在使用SQL语句进行数据导入时,以下哪个关键字用于指定要导入的数据列?

A.COLUMN

B.COLUMN_NAME

C.COLUMN_LIST

D.COLUMN_NAME_LIST

二、多项选择题(每题3分,共5题)

1.数据导入导出时,以下哪些工具可以用于数据转换?

A.Python

B.Java

C.PowerShell

D.awk

E.sed

2.在进行数据导出时,以下哪些格式可以用于导出结构化数据?

A.CSV

B.XML

C.JSON

D.PDF

E.HTML

3.在使用LOADDATA命令进行数据导入时,以下哪些参数可以用于指定导入数据的格式?

A.LINESTERMINATEDBY

B.INTOTABLE

C.SET

D.IGNORE

E.REPLACE

4.以下哪些方法可以用于数据导出?

A.SELECTINTOOUTFILE

B.COPYTO

C.EXPORTTO

D.SELECTTOCSV

E.SELECTINTOTABLE

5.在进行数据导入导出时,以下哪些注意事项需要考虑?

A.数据格式兼容性

B.数据大小限制

C.数据安全性和隐私保护

D.数据导入导出速度

E.数据完整性

二、多项选择题(每题3分,共10题)

1.在数据导入导出过程中,以下哪些是常用的数据文件格式?

A.TXT

B.CSV

C.XML

D.JSON

E.XLSX

F.PDF

G.MDB

H.PSD

I.DOCX

J.GIF

2.以下哪些是数据导入导出过程中可能会遇到的问题?

A.数据类型不匹配

B.文件格式不支持

C.数据大小超出限制

D.数据完整性受损

E.数据加密导致无法导入

F.导出数据格式错误

G.导入导出速度慢

H.网络连接不稳定

I.系统资源不足

J.权限不足

3.在使用SQL进行数据导入时,以下哪些关键字可以用于指定数据来源?

A.FROM

B.INTO

C.VALUES

D.SET

E.WHERE

F.USING

G.INTOOUTFILE

H.LOADDATAINFILE

I.SELECT

J.INSERTINTO

4.以下哪些是数据导入导出时常用的数据库操作?

A.SELECT

B.INSERT

C.UPDATE

D.DELETE

E.CREATE

F.DROP

G.ALTER

H.TRUNCATE

I.LOCKTABLES

J.UNLOCKTABLES

5.在数据导入导出过程中,以下哪些是常见的错误处理方法?

A.使用错误日志记录错误信息

B.在代码中添加异常处理

C.定期检查导入导出过程

D.使用数据验证确保数据质量

E.使用数据备份防止数据丢失

F.使用数据清洗工具处理错误数据

G.定期更新数据库版本

H.使用数据同步工具确保数据一致性

I.使用数据压缩减少数据大小

J.使用数据加密保护数据安全

6.以下哪些是数据导入导出时需要考虑的性能优化措施?

A.使用批处理导入导出数据

B.索引相关列以提高查询效率

C.优化SQL语句减少资源消耗

D.使用并行处理提高导入导出速度

E.调整数据库配置参数

F.使用缓存技术减少数据库访问

G.使用数据压缩技术减少数据存储空间

H.使用数据分区技术提高数据管理效率

I.使用数据归档策略减少数据量

J.使用负载均衡技术分散数据访问压力

7.在数据导入导出过程中,以下哪些是数据安全性和隐私保护措施?

A.使用SSL加密数据传输

B.对敏感数据进行加密存储

C.实施访问控制限制数据访问

D.定期进行数据备份

E.使用数据脱敏技术保护个人隐私

F.审计数据访问记录

G.使用数据恢复策略防止数据丢失

H.定期进行安全漏洞扫描

I.使用防火墙保护数据库安全

J.实施数据加密算法

8.以下哪些是数据导入导出时需要考虑的数据一致性保证措施?

A.使用事务确保数据一致性

B.使用锁机制防止并发冲突

C.使用触发器自动维护数据完整性

D.使用外键约束确保数据参照完整性

E.使用数据校验确保数据准确性

F.使用数据同步技术保持数据一致性

G.使用数据版本控制管理数据变更

H.使用数据备份和恢复策略保护数据

I.使用数据归档策略减少数据量

J.使用数据清洗工具处理错误数据

9.在数据导入导出过程中,以下哪些是数据迁移的常见场景?

A.从旧数据库迁移到新数据库

B.从本地数据库迁移到云数据库

C.从测试环境迁移到生产环境

D.从一个数据库系统迁移到另一个数据库系统

E.从一个数据库表迁移到另一个数据库表

F.从一个数据库视图迁移到另一个数据库视图

G.从一个数据库存储过程迁移到另一个数据库存储过程

H.从一个数据库函数迁移到另一个数据库函数

I.从一个数据库触发器迁移到另一个数据库触发器

J.从一个数据库索引迁移到另一个数据库索引

10.以下哪些是数据导入导出时需要考虑的数据合规性要求?

A.遵守数据保护法规

B.确保数据传输安全

C.保障数据隐私

D.符合行业数据标准

E.适应不同地区的数据保护政策

F.遵守数据共享协议

G.保障数据质量

H.确保数据准确性

I.遵守数据备份和恢复规定

J.适应数据生命周期管理要求

三、判断题(每题2分,共10题)

1.使用LOADDATAINFILE命令导入数据时,可以使用WHERE子句来过滤数据。(×)

2.在数据库中,导出数据到CSV文件时,默认情况下所有列都会被导出,包括NULL值。(√)

3.导出数据到Excel文件时,所有数据类型都会被正确转换,不需要额外处理。(×)

4.数据导入导出过程中,数据加密可以提高数据传输的安全性。(√)

5.使用SELECTINTOOUTFILE命令导出数据时,可以指定导出数据的格式为XML。(√)

6.在数据导入导出过程中,可以使用事务来保证数据的一致性。(√)

7.导入数据时,如果遇到数据类型不匹配的情况,数据库会自动进行类型转换。(×)

8.使用COPYTO命令导出数据时,可以将数据导出到多个文件中。(×)

9.数据导入导出时,可以使用触发器来自动处理数据导入导出过程中的数据转换。(√)

10.在数据导入导出过程中,数据备份是保证数据安全的重要措施之一。(√)

四、简答题(每题5分,共6题)

1.简述数据导入导出的常见用途。

2.解释什么是数据脱敏技术,并说明其在数据导入导出过程中的作用。

3.描述在数据导入导出过程中,如何确保数据的一致性和完整性。

4.列举三种常用的数据导入工具,并简要说明它们的特点。

5.解释什么是数据迁移,并说明数据迁移过程中可能遇到的问题及解决方案。

6.简要说明在数据导入导出过程中,如何优化数据传输性能。

试卷答案如下

一、单项选择题

1.B.LOADDATA

解析思路:LOADDATA是MySQL数据库中用于从文件导入数据的命令。

2.A.CSV

解析思路:CSV(逗号分隔值)是最常用的文本数据导出格式之一。

3.B.FROM

解析思路:FROM关键字用于指定数据导入的来源。

4.B.Navicat

解析思路:Navicat是一款功能强大的数据库管理工具,支持多种数据库的导入导出。

5.A.SELECTTOCSV

解析思路:SELECTTOCSV是SQL语句中用于导出数据到CSV文件的语法。

6.C.INPUTFILE

解析思路:INPUTFILE参数用于指定要导入的文件名。

7.D.SELECTINTO

解析思路:SELECTINTO用于将查询结果导入到新表中。

8.B.TYPE

解析思路:TYPE关键字用于指定导出数据的格式。

9.A.SELECTINTOOUTFILE

解析思路:SELECTINTOOUTFILE用于将查询结果导出到文件。

10.A.COLUMN

解析思路:COLUMN关键字用于指定要导入的数据列。

二、多项选择题

1.ABCDEFGHI

解析思路:这些选项都是常用的数据文件格式。

2.ABCD

解析思路:这些选项都是数据导出时可能使用的格式。

3.ABCE

解析思路:这些参数可以用于指定数据导入的格式和选项。

4.ABCDEFGH

解析思路:这些选项都是数据库操作的基本命令。

5.ABCDEF

解析思路:这些选项都是数据导入导出时常见的错误处理方法。

6.ABCDEFGH

解析思路:这些选项都是数据导入导出时可能采取的性能优化措施。

7.ABCDEF

解析思路:这些选项都是数据导入导出时需要考虑的数据安全性和隐私保护措施。

8.ABCDEFG

解析思路:这些选项都是数据导入导出时需要考虑的数据一致性保证措施。

9.ABCDEFGHI

解析思路:这些选项都是数据迁移的常见场景。

10.ABCDEFGHI

解析思路:这些选项都是数据导入导出时需要考虑的数据合规性要求。

三、判断题

1.×

解析思路:LOADDATAINFILE不支持WHERE子句。

2.√

解析思路:导出到CSV时,NULL值会被导出。

3.×

解析思路:Excel导出可能需要额外的数据格式处理。

4.√

解析思路:数据加密是提高数据传输安全性的有效方法。

5.√

解析思路:SELECTINTOOUTFILE可以指定导出格式为XML。

6.√

解析思路:事务可以保证数据在导入导出过程中的原子性。

7.×

解析思路:数据库不会自动转换数据类型,可能需要手动处理。

8.×

解析思路:COPYTO不支持将数据导出到多个文件。

9.√

解析思路:触发器可以自动处理数据转换。

10.√

解析思路:数据备份是确保数据安全的重要措施。

四、简答题

1.数据导入导出的常见用途包括数据迁移、数据备份、数据交换、数据清洗和数据同步等。

2.数据脱敏技术是指对敏感数据进行处理,使其在显示或传输过程中不被泄露,如将姓名、电话号码等敏感信息替换为匿名字符。

3.确保数据一致性和完整性可以通过使用事务、锁机制、数据验证和校验等技术来实现。

4.三种常用的数据导入工具包括:MySQLWorkbench、Navicat和DBeaver。MySQLWorkbenc

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论